Cost of Ejector Pump Installation in Broomfield
Installing an ejector pump in Broomfield, CO, is an essential task for homeowners dealing with below-grade plumbing systems. Ejector pumps efficiently remove wastewater from areas like basements, preventing potential flooding and maintaining a healthy living environment. Understanding the cost factors and common tasks involved in the installation can help you budget effectively.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Ejector Pump: Different models and brands vary in price.
- Installation Complexity: The difficulty of the installation process can increase labor costs.
- Plumbing Modifications: Additional plumbing work may be required, impacting the overall c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may necessitate permits and inspections, adding to the expense.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Broomfield, CO, can influence the total installation cost.
- Material Costs: The price of necessary materials, such as pipes and fittings, will affect the final bill.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Ejector Pump Unit | $300 - $700 |
Basic Installation | $500 - $1,000 |
Plumbing Modifications | $200 - $600 |
Electrical Work | $150 - $400 |
Permits and Inspections | $50 - $200 |
Total Estimated Cost | $1,200 - $2,900 |
